In today's business news headlines:
* Eskom loses court battle to dramatically hike electricity tariffs;
* Analysts rubbish a proposal by trade union group Cosatu to use government employee pensions to take over about half of Eskom’s debt pile;
* Angolan president takes hard line on state capture by Isabel dos Santos, daughter of the former president and Africa’s richest woman;
* Billionaire Pieter Thiel dumps more Facebook stock;
* Donald Trump snubs Boris Johnson as bromance sours over Huawei deal in UK; and
